Foundation Maintenance in Tampa, FL
Foundation maintenance services involve inspecting, repairing, and reinforcing the structural base of a property to ensure stability and safety. These services typically cover projects such as addressing foundation cracks, settling issues, and water intrusion problems that can compromise the integrity of a building. Homeowners often seek foundation maintenance when noticing signs like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ls and the foundation itself. Understanding the specific condition of the foundation and the potential causes of damage can help property owners determine the appropriate steps for repair or reinforcement.
Before requesting foundation maintenance, property owners should consider the history of their property, including any previous repairs or issues, as well as the current signs of foundation problems. It’s important to have a clear understanding of the scope of work needed, whether it involves minor crack sealing or major underpinning. Proper assessment and planning can help ensure that the necessary repairs address underlying issues, prevent further damage, and maintain the property's value and safety over time.

Common Foundation Maintenance Jobs
Foundation inspections - assessments to identify cracks, settling, or structural issues.
Crack repairs - sealing and patching fo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ion.
Pier and beam stabilization - reinforcing or leveling foundations supported by piers or beams.
Waterproofing services - applying coatings to protect foundations from moisture damage.
Drainage solutions - installing or improving drainage systems to reduce water pooling around the foundation.
Foundation leveling - adjusting and lifting uneven slabs to restore stability and prevent further damage.
Foundation Maintenance Questions
What are common signs of foundation issues?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ick can indicate foundation problems.
How often should foundation maintenance be performed? Regular inspections are recommended every few years, especially after severe weather or shifting soil conditions.
What types of foundation projects are typically requested? Property owners often seek repairs for cracks, leveling, waterproofing, and drainage improvements around the foundation.
Why is foundation maintenance important? Proper maintenance helps prevent costly repairs and protects the structural stability of the property.
